How Reliable is the Mazda Tribute?

Based on 38,590 MOT tests across 2,673 vehicles.

71.0%
Pass Rate
6,359
Miles/Year
25
Year Lifespan
2,673
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Brake hose excessively deteriorated 2,111
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 1,355
Registration plate lamp not working 1,261
position lamp(s) not working 1,195
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 1,111
